Features:

  • Reconditioned product to perform like new
  • Lightweight contractor-grade saw, 9.8 pounds
  • Innovative composite shoe withstands an 8-foot drop
  • 56-degree beveling capacity with stops at 22.5- and 45-degrees
  • Clear blade line-of-sight from any user view

Customer Reviews:

Better Than First Thought 5 STARS [Posted on 2007-03-16]
A flurry of sparks flew out of the motor housing the first time I operated this saw - which was the day I received it. (3-15-07) I was outside in bright sunlight, too. A burned rubber smell filled the air. The same thing happened each time I pulled the trigger. After holding the trigger for about 2 seconds, the sparks subsided a bit. This was my first purchase of a Factory-Reconditioned tool. It will be my last. The Factory Reconditioning was done in Mexico. I assume this saw will cut. I was too bummed to give it a try. I bought this tool looking for a bargain without reading the reviews on the NEW DeWalt DW369CSKR. I could have bought the new saw for $20.00 more.
Better Than First Thought, May 3, 2007
Reviewer: Jerry H. Bond - See all my reviews

I must upgrade my rating from the one star I gave it on 3-17-07. After using this saw for a couple of jobs, the sparks have diminished and the burned-rubber smell has vanished. New brushes in a powerful motor can do that I guess. The light weight of this saw combined with 15-Amp power is a nice combination. It can easily spoil a user. I think I'll keep it. And one other thing: carbon fiber is not plastic. Carbon fiber is lighter than aluminum and stronger than steel. NASA uses a lot of it. In fact, the new Boeing 777 is covered in it. I guess it is okay to use in a saw.
